#222332 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#222332 is composed of 13.3% red, 13.7%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32% cyan, 30% magenta, 0% yellow and 80.4% black. It has a hue angle of 236.3 degrees, a saturation of 19% and a lightness of 16.5%. #222332 color hex could be obtained by blending #444664 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#222332 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#222332 has RGB values of R:34, G:35,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 2237234.
